> > Just to let everyone know that the CentOS 4.1 tree will be dropped from 
> > the mirrors shortly, since 4.2 has now been out for a week. If anyone 
> > has their yum config's hardwired to point at 4.1 - those config's will 
> > now stop working.
> > 
> > The 4.1 repo's will be available at http://vault.centos.org/ once they 
> > are removed from http://mirror.centos.org/ ( and all external mirrors ).
> > 
> > If you wish to stay with 4.1, keep in mind that updates and security 
> > fix's are no longer pushed out for 4.1, and therefore we recommend 
> > everyone moves to 4.2, if you have not already done so.
> 
> why not happend the same with the 3.x dirs?
It is the same as the 3.x distros

the 3.x distros all point to the latest distro  ... 3, 3.1, 3.3, 3.4 and
3.5 are all 3.5 (everything is a symlink to 3.5).

Just like with the upstream provider ... they do not have a EL4 update 1
section and an el4 update 2 section, etc.  If you use up2date or RHN to
update a machine, it is updated to the latest EL4 updates.  That is
exactly the same thing that will happen if you are using CentOS-4.
